Abstract
The utility model is a kind of magnet, more particularly to a kind of band taper annulus samarium-cobalt magnet.Including magnet steel, the magnet steel includes left cylinder and right cylinder, the left cylinder with pass through the integrated connection of intermediate progress between right cylinder.The further lift structure assembly precision of band taper annulus samarium-cobalt magnet is high, promotes properties of product, prolongs the service life.

Invention content
The utility model mainly solves the deficiencies in the prior art, compact-sized, further promotes performance,
The temperature that magnet can be paid close attention to constantly enables the band taper annulus samarium-cobalt magnet of its equipment normal operation.
The above-mentioned technical problem of the utility model is mainly to be addressed by following technical proposals:
A kind of band taper annulus samarium-cobalt magnet, including magnet steel, the magnet steel include left cylinder and right cylinder,
The left cylinder with pass through the integrated connection of intermediate progress between right cylinder;
The left side wall of the left cylinder is equipped with left side and assembles projection, and the left cylinder is in respectively with right cylinder
Flattened cylindrical shape, the intermediate are symmetrically spliced by two trapezoidal convex blocks, the length of the trapezoidal convex block bottom surface with
The equal length of left cylinder right side wall;
This structure can further enhance assembly precision, more match nonstandard product.
The surface of the magnet steel is equipped with silicon dioxide layer, and the thickness of the silicon dioxide layer is 2um~2.5um,
Embedded foil temperature sensor is equipped in the magnet steel;
Built-in iron core is equipped in the magnet steel, the iron core is distributed in undaform, and the magnet steel is
Permanent magnet made of samarium-cobalt material mold press process.
Preferably, the left side assembly projection is in isosceles trapezoid shape.
The specific stronger acid resistance of silicon dioxide layer, reduces the corrosivity of product.Iron core can further increase permanent magnet
Magnetism, so that permanent magnet is played best performance.
Foil temperature sensor:For sheet type, small volume is embedded in crozier, does not interfere with the usability of magnetic pole
Effectively sensing apparatus temperature change it can in time can alarm, further decrease unnecessary when temperature is more than critical value
Loss ensures production efficiency.
It is brittle by samarium-cobalt magnet, silicon dioxide layer is used in magnet surface, on the one hand protects the magnetism of magnet steel, on the other hand
So that product is extended product service life in acidic environment, protects product to greatest extent.
Therefore, band taper annulus samarium-cobalt magnet provided by the utility model, further lift structure assembly precision is high, is promoted
Properties of product prolong the service life.
